    Hello Jegathees
    Apply the solution in note #804124 HTTP communication with XI Adapter Engine fails. Set the parameters:
    SLD.selfregistration.hostName     
    SLD.selfregistration.httpPort     
    SLD.selfregistration.httspPort    
    as described in the note.

    Hi Chandra,
    The Adapter Engine is a separate software or software component  that is automatically installed on the Integration Server. In this case, we will call it as central Adapter Engine. You can also install the Adapter Engine separately on another host. This is then a non-central Adapter Engine.
                    By installing the adapter engine centrally on Integration Server, all the components like adapter engine, integration engine, mapping runtime etc will be at single place which increases the preformance.
               In the case of non central adapter engine, where we will install the adapter engine at another system(may be in another place) which decrease your total server performance.

    HI Anulraja,
    Your Adapter Engine searches the pipeline url of the integration engine from the SLD.
    Check the Bussiness System in Sld , which you'll have defined for XI Server.
    It should have ROLE : Integration Server And
    pipeline url: http://ux0800:55300/sap/xi/engine?type=entry
    should be this if your http port is 55300.
    Check if this url is right in SLD-Bussiness System.
    You can check the exact http port in transaction sxmb_adm.
    Go to Integration engine configuration and then click on check icon(F7).
    It should match with that provided in the BS in SLD.
    By default it should be 8000.
    Check all these things and then try.
